Commercial Hardscaping in Honolulu, HI
Commercial hardscaping services encompass a variety of durable, functional outdoor improvements designed to enhance the appearance and usability of commercial properties. These projects often include installing parking lots, walkways, patios, retaining walls, and outdoor seating areas. Property owners typically seek these services to improve curb appeal, optimize space for customer or employee use, and ensure long-lasting infrastructure that withstands daily wear and weather conditions common in Honolulu and surrounding areas.
Before requesting commercial hardscaping, property owners usually want to understand the scope of work, materials used, and the overall durability of the installed features. It’s important to consider how the project integrates with existing landscaping and infrastructure, as well as any local regulations or permits that may apply. Clear communication about project goals and expectations can help ensure the final result aligns with the property's needs and aesthetic preferences.

Commercial Hardscaping Questions
What types of surfaces can be used in commercial hardscaping? Common surfaces include concrete, pavers, stone, and brick, suitable for walkways, patios, and parking areas.
Are commercial hardscaping projects suitable for high-traffic areas? Yes, durable materials and proper installation make them ideal for areas with frequent use.
What are common features included in commercial hardscaping? Features often include retaining walls, outdoor seating, walkways, and decorative elements.
How does hardscaping improve property functionality? It creates defined outdoor spaces that enhance accessibility, safety, and aesthetic appeal.
